Pop Up Talent Shop in Birmingham city centre, Friday 28 February

Calling all 16-25s!
You're invited to come and check out the friendly local Pop Up Talent Shop, on Friday 28 February, between 12noon and 5pm, at The Square Shopping Centre (Oasis Market), Birmingham City Centre B4 7LJ

The Pop Up Talent Shop connects young people with employers and people in work. Inside the shop you can talk, hear, ask and show... You can demo your talents and take part in hands-on career tasters too.
After the shop you'll get the chance to sign up online where you can get linked up with work opportunities, mentors, training and development and even investment in your own talents for work.

SHINE event for young women 16-25 marking International Women's Day - 14 March 2014



SHINE - Succeed, Healthy, Independence, Nurture, Empower
14 March 2014, 11am-2pm, St Andrews Stadium

A group of young parents have teamed up with Support Workers from social business Bromford to launch a special event, open to young women aged 16-25, on 14 March at Birmingham FC’s St Andrews Stadium to mark International Women’s Day.
Activities include graffiti artist, music, body image demonstration, crafts, advice and support, inspirational speakers, childrens activities.
St Andrews is a child-friendly venue, with facilities such as baby changing, breastfeeding areas and a buggy store.
